Common Slot Features You’ll See in Powbet Games
Slots can look similar at a glance, but features make them play very differently. Understanding a few common mechanics helps you choose games that match your goals.
- Free spins rounds that add multipliers, sticky wilds, or expanded reels.
- Wild symbols (standard, expanding, sticky, or shifting) that substitute for other icons.
- Cascading reels (also called tumbling) where winning symbols drop out and new ones fall in.
- Bonus pick games that add a mini-game layer to the slot.
- Jackpot triggers (fixed or progressive) that pay out when a rare event occurs.
Each of these changes volatility and how long you’ll typically wait for the “big moment.” If you enjoy consistent engagement, you may prefer tumbling mechanics and smaller, frequent wins. If you’re chasing a rare feature, higher volatility games may feel more exciting—but they also require a disciplined bankroll plan.
RTP and Volatility: How to Choose Powbet Games That Fit Your Style
Two terms come up constantly when players compare online casino titles: RTP (return to player) and volatility. RTP is a long-term theoretical percentage that indicates how much a slot or game returns to players over time. Volatility, meanwhile, describes the risk profile—whether a game pays smaller wins frequently (low volatility) or fewer wins with bigger potential (high volatility).
Canadian players often benefit from using these concepts as “filters,” especially when switching between categories. If your goal is longer entertainment time on a set budget, low-to-medium volatility games and table games with lower house edges may be more suitable. If your goal is chasing high upside and you can handle longer losing stretches, high volatility slots or jackpot titles might match your temperament better.
A smart approach is to connect RTP and volatility to your session plan. If you’re doing a quick 15-minute break, high volatility may feel frustrating if nothing triggers. If you’re settling in for a longer session and you enjoy the suspense of feature hunting, high volatility can be more satisfying. Either way, checking the info panel in the game (or the rules section) is one of the easiest ways to avoid mismatched expectations.

Table Games on Powbet Online: Blackjack, Roulette, and More
Table games are a core part of any balanced casino library, especially for players who prefer clearer rules and more strategic decision-making. Powbet Games typically includes popular variants like blackjack and roulette, often with multiple rule sets and side bets. In Canada, table games appeal to players who want a slower pace than slots, with a stronger sense of control over choices.
Blackjack is especially popular because player decisions can influence outcomes within the rules. The specific variant matters: differences in dealer stand rules, number of decks, and payout for blackjack can all change the house edge. Roulette is more about managing variance and choosing bet types—European roulette (single zero) is often preferred over American roulette because it typically offers a better mathematical profile.
Beyond these staples, many players also explore baccarat, poker-style casino games, and specialty tables. The best way to approach table games on Powbet Online is to read the rules panel first, then start with conservative limits until you’re comfortable with the pace and bet structure.

Jackpot and Progressive Titles: High-Upside Powbet Games
Jackpot games are built around one main idea: the possibility of a standout payout. In many cases, the jackpot is progressive, meaning it can grow over time as players contribute through wagers. Canadian players often browse the jackpot category early because it signals excitement and the chance at a big, memorable win—even if the odds are long.
It’s important to approach jackpot titles with realistic expectations. While the upside can be significant, jackpot wins are usually rare. That doesn’t mean you should avoid them; it means you should treat them like entertainment with a high-variance profile and avoid overbetting just to “force” a win. Many players choose to sprinkle jackpot spins into a session rather than making them the only focus.
If you’re trying jackpot games on Powbet Online, pay attention to the qualifying bet requirements. Some jackpots require a minimum stake to be eligible, while others trigger regardless of bet size. The rules panel will usually clarify this, and reading it upfront can prevent misunderstandings.

Bonuses and Game Contribution: What to Know Before You Play
While the main focus of a games page is the catalogue, many Canadian players also want to know how bonuses interact with different titles. Wagering requirements, game contribution percentages, maximum bet rules, and restricted games can all affect how you should choose what to play if you’re using a promotion.
Slots often contribute more fully toward wagering than certain table games, but that can vary by casino and by specific game. Live casino titles may have separate rules, and some low-house-edge games can contribute less. The important step is not guessing—always check the promotion terms and the casino’s contribution tables (if provided) before you start playing with bonus funds.
If you’re playing without a bonus, you have more freedom to choose games purely based on preference. But even then, it’s worth understanding that promotions can change the “best” game choice for a session. For example, a slot you love might be excluded from a particular offer, or a table game might contribute at a reduced rate.
